clayringsmiletus: Clay Stacking Rings Found in Miletus (Data)
Stacking rings are tools used to stack pottery in a Kiln.
A relatively large group of stacking rings was found in the area of the
sanctuary of Dionysos in Miletus in the 1970s. Measurements
and additional info is gathered in this package and made available for use
by other researchers. The data along with its archaeological context
and analysis has been published
in "Archäologischer Anzeiger" (2020/1, <doi:10.34780/aa.v0i1.1014>).
